First we need to convert the density to standard units, that is kg/m^3
0.85 g/cm^3 = 0.85 ×
= 0.85 × 1000 = 850 kg/m^3
Pressure of oil = pressure at surface + rho × g × h
= 101,000 + (850×9.81×1500)
= 12,608 kPa
The units in the part 'rho.g.h' will cancel out against each other and you will be left with the unit Pascals - which is the unit for pressure.

The thermal energy of an object depends on three things: 4 the number of molecules in the object 4 the temperature of the object (average molecular motion) 4 the arrangement of the object's molecules (states of matter). The more molecules an object has at a given temperature, the more thermal energy it has.
